Recognizing Gifts: Finding hidden blessings in challenging times

A special online interfaith roundtable event focusing on Gratitude

About this event

With the approach of the holiday season, JAM & ALL Interfaith was delighted and honored to continue our 20th anniversary celebration with a special online gratitude event;

"Recognizing Gifts: Finding Hidden Blessings In Challenging Times"

Monday, November 8th at 7:30 pm Eastern Time.

This online gathering used as its jumping-off point the 7-time Tony-nominated Canadian musical Come From Away. This critically-acclaimed musical offers "a cathartic reminder of the capacity for human kindness in even the darkest of times and the triumph of humanity over hate"(BBC News, May 2, 2017).

Described by its authors as a "9/12 story," Come From Away is a musical about the 38 planes that were diverted to a small town in Newfoundland, Canada on 9/11/2001. The kindness of the residents of Gander in feeding and housing 7,000 unexpected guests of all races, religions and backgrounds was an inspiring example of reaching out and bridging differences. This gesture of love in the midst of such a painful and frightening time is an example of great good coming out of something horrible. JAM & ALL Interfaith is another!

After hearing thoughts on gratitude in the midst of challenge from Rev. Todd Humphrey, interfaith minister and spiritual leader of Crystal Coast Unity in NC., we gathered in small groups to reflect on our own gratitude for silver linings in times of tragedies, and how kindness and gratitude have affected our acceptance and understanding of people different from us.
